1. Twins Don't Have To Have The Same Father
Women usually release one egg per month during ovulation. However there are times when two eggs are released and it is possible that both eggs could be fertilized by sperm from different male donors.
2. Twins Don't Have To Be The Same Race
If the parents of twins are different races it is possible for fraternal twins to be different races. This is extremely rare.
3. Offspring Of Twins
If a set of female twins has twins with a set of male twins, those two sets of offspring or legally cousins but genetically full siblings.
4. Conjoined Twins
It's possible for conjoined twins to hear through each others ears and see through each others eyes, depending on how conjoined they are.
5. Twins Don't Have To Be Born At The Same Time
Health complications can cause twins to not be born at the same time. One twin can be removed before the other. The longest time between births that has been recorded is 87 days, almost 3 months.
An Ado Ekiti Magistrate’s court on Monday remanded a 21- year old man, Olarewanju Olorunfemi and a female accomplice Sadiat Akeem, 18 for carrying out an aportion leading to the death of an 18-year-old Fumbi Taiwo.
The police prosecutor, Sgt. Caleb Leranmo, told the court that the accused committed the offence on May 25 at Ilawe Ekiti in Ekiti South West Local Government Area of Ekiti state.
He alleged that Olorunfemi was the boyfriend of the deceased while Akeem was her friend.
According to him,the accused persons committed an offence contrary to Section 319 of the Criminal Code, Cap C 16, Laws of Ekiti State. 2012.
He added that he had duplicated and sent their case file to the office of the Director of Public Prosecution for legal advice.
The plea of the accused were not taken as their counsel, Mr Tunde Olayemi, sought for a date of adjournment pending the advice of DPP.
Magistrate Ropo Adegboye consequently ordered the remand of the duo in prison and adjourned the case till June 22 for further hearing.
A teenager identified as Cai, has been sentenced to a prison term of three years with a four-year probation period for intentional homicide, on Thursday, by Huqiu District People’s Court in Suzhou City, China.
She received a suspended sentence after she was found guilty of killing her baby by throwing it out of an eighth-floor window.
According to a statement issued by the court, the mother, who was 17 at the time, gave birth to her baby in a toilet at a rented apartment in August 2015.
“When Cai, who had no inkling that she was pregnant, heard her newborn’s first cries, she panicked and threw her out of the bathroom window to avoid any unwanted attention from her neighbours,” the statement said.
Cai got pregnant during a drunken one-night stand with an underage boy she had met online, she told the court she could not even remember the name of the baby’s father.
The court heard the case in a private session and gave a lighter sentence as underage juveniles were involved.
However, the court did not disclose the judgment date.
A woman woke from a coma to discover she was three months pregnant - but could not remember the last three years of her life.
Gemma Holmes suffered horrendous injuries last year, when she was riding a moped and was flung across a busy road into a lamp post.
She broke her back, and doctors didn't expect her to survive.
While in hospital, tests revealed that Gemma was 12-weeks pregnant.
Because she was in a coma, doctors turned to her mother to decide what to do.
Doctors suggested a termination because they would not be able to repair her back until she gave birth, confining her to a wheelchair.
Gemma's mother Julie said: "So many things went through my head but I wanted to wait until Gemma was awake to make the decision."
Gemma decided to keep the baby - despite her serious injuries and the fact that she had no recollection of ever being in a relationship.
"I just thought that if this little baby inside me had managed to survive the awful crash then he was meant to be," she said.
After a painful pregnancy where Gemma could not take painkillers for her back, in case she harmed the baby, she gave birth to Ruben Miracle Holmes by cesarean section.
"I couldn't have a natural birth because the brain injury I suffered from the crash put me at risk of further damage - giving birth puts pressure on the brain," she said.
"I was also told my body would not be able to cope with the contractions after breaking my back."
Both mother and son are now doing well and Gemma will soon find out whether she will one day be able to walk again.
"Ruben's my little miracle and I really hope I will one day be able to run around with him," she said.

A woman has told how she came close to dying alongside with her unborn baby while heavily pregnant after her womb exploded.
Claire Gaylor, 37, from Welwyn Garden, Hertfordshire, was 30-weeks pregnant when she was diagnosed with placenta percreta.
The life-threatening condition occurs when a placenta grows too deeply into womb muscle.
This causes excessive bleeding and premature births.
But
the full-time mum-of-three has made a miraculous recovery after
spending 10 days being treated for heartburn before doctors realised
what was behind her agony.
Claire slipped unconscious as her
health deteriorated and her baby boy, Cody, stopped breathing twice from
swallowing so much blood.
He was eventually delivered by emergency caesarean.
Her heartbroken husband, Matt, 39, was told to prepare himself for the worst as both his son and wife fought for their lives.
Pregnant: The mum-of-three has made a miraculous recovery
Thankfully Claire awoke after being ventilated for five days
but had no recollection of her ordeal or that she'd already had her
baby.
Doctors had to perform a hysterectomy to save Claire's life
– they have both since made a full recovery from the ordeal in 2014 and
are sharing their story to help others.
Claire said: "By the time doctors realised what was happening I was hours from death.
"I
slipped into a coma after being in agonising pain for 10 days, when I
woke up I was no longer pregnant with Cody, he had been born via
caesarean.
"My husband, Matt, even named him before I woke up in intensive care five-days later.
"I couldn't believe how close I had come to losing my life
and my baby, it's so scary to think that our future could have been
snatched away by this rare condition.
"Matt was told to say his
final goodbyes to both me and Cody at one point, I can't even imagine
how awful that must have been for him.
"We are incredibly lucky to have both survived, I even had six blood transfusions after internally bleeding.
"We were so grateful that we were able to take our boy home nine-weeks later."
